Cooking instructions
Before you start, take out all the ingredients for this recipe (see picture above) and rinse any raw grains, herbs or vegetables.
STEP 1
Preheat your oven to 200°C / 180°C fan and take out a roasting tray, a small frying pan, and a large mixing bowl.
STEP 2
Roughly cut or tear the ciabatta into chunky croutons, around 2cm cubes. Place them on your baking tray, toss with a drizzle of olive oil, and season with salt and pepper. You can also add a grated garlic clove for extra flavour (optional). Roast until golden, about 10 minutes.
STEP 3
Remove any tough stems from the cavolo nero, then shred the leaves and place them in a mixing bowl. Add a pinch of salt and a drizzle of extra virgin olive oil, then massage it firmly with your hands for 2–3 minutes, or until softened and slightly wilted.
Alternatively, if you prefer not to eat it raw, you can steam or boil it for 5–10 minutes.
STEP 4
Cut off the base of the baby gem lettuce, then slice into bite-sized pieces. Open and drain the cannellini beans.
STEP 5
Place your small frying pan over medium heat and toast the happy hormone seed sprinkle until fragrant.
STEP 6
Just before serving, add the cavolo nero, baby gem, ciabatta croutons, cannellini beans, and around two-thirds of the caesar dressing to a mixing bowl. Toss well to coat everything evenly.
Divide the salad between serving bowls, drizzle over the remaining dressing, and sprinkle over the toasted happy hormone seed sprinkle. Enjoy!
